A tad old, but this is Jon Stewart (The Daily Show Host) confronting CNN’s show ‘Crossfire’ when it was still airing. From what I gather, he’s saying these guys are essentially siding with the political parties agendas by rambling on about trivial nonsense when they should be asking serious questions that reveal the true essence of a political figure to the American public, to which they have much influence over. And saying that Crossfire was a debate show was like “saying pro wrestling is a show about athletic competition.” Touché, Jon Stewart.
